We visit Nova Scotia every couple of years (my wife is from Halifax) and it`s brilliant.

There`s plenty to do throughout the province, beaches, nice fishing villages etc. The scenery on Cape Breton is stunning. Prince Edward Island is only a short drive (or ferry trip, depending on which way you go).

You can fly direct to Halifax from Heathrow (Air Canada) or from Gatwick (Canadian Affair) in about 5.5 hours.

As the poster above said, the province has a nice relaxed attitude to life. I love it.
